Subject: Re: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H v2] virtio-blk: set correct config size for the host driver
Date: Tue, 12 Feb 2019 08:48:54 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190212084531-mutt-send-email-mst@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1549951304-26100-1-git-send-email-changpeng.liu@intel.com>
On Tue, Feb 12, 2019 at 02:01:44PM +0800, Changpeng Liu wrote:
> Commit caa1ee43 "vhost-user-blk: add discard/write zeroes features support"
> introduced extra fields to existing struct virtio_blk_config, when
> migration was executed from older QEMU version to current head, it
> will break the migration. While here, set the correct config size
> when initializing the host driver, for now, discard/write zeroes
> are not supported by virtio-blk host driver, so set the config
> size as before, users can change config size when adding the new
> feature bits support.
>
> Signed-off-by: Changpeng Liu <changpeng.liu@intel.com>
Pls rewrite commit log as suggested in this thread
and repost.
> ---
> hw/block/virtio-blk.c | 10 ++++++----
> 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/hw/block/virtio-blk.c b/hw/block/virtio-blk.c
> index 9a87b3b..846b7b9 100644
> --- a/hw/block/virtio-blk.c
> +++ b/hw/block/virtio-blk.c
> @@ -28,6 +28,9 @@
> #include "hw/virtio/virtio-bus.h"
> #include "hw/virtio/virtio-access.h"
>
> +#define V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E (offsetof(struct virtio_blk_config, num_queues) + \
> + sizeof_field(struct virtio_blk_config, num_queues))
> +
I would just do offsetof(max_discard_sectors)
with a comment "we don't support discard yet, hide associated config
fields".
> static void virtio_blk_init_request(VirtIOBlock *s, VirtQueue *vq,
> VirtIOBlockReq *req)
> {
> @@ -761,7 +764,7 @@ static void virtio_blk_update_config(VirtIODevice *vdev, uint8_t *config)
> blkcfg.alignment_offset = 0;
> blkcfg.wce = blk_enable_write_cache(s->blk);
> virtio_stw_p(vdev, &blkcfg.num_queues, s->conf.num_queues);
> - memcpy(config, &blkcfg, sizeof(struct virtio_blk_config));
> + memcpy(config, &blkcfg, V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E);
Let's add QEMU_BUILD_BUG_ON(V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E <= sizeof(struct
virtio_blk_config)) just for documentation purposes.
> }
>
> static void virtio_blk_set_config(VirtIODevice *vdev, const uint8_t *config)
> @@ -769,7 +772,7 @@ static void virtio_blk_set_config(VirtIODevice *vdev, const uint8_t *config)
> VirtIOBlock *s = VIRTIO_BLK(vdev);
> struct virtio_blk_config blkcfg;
>
> - memcpy(&blkcfg, config, sizeof(blkcfg));
> + memcpy(&blkcfg, config, V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E);
Here too, QEMU_BUILD_BUG_ON(V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E <= sizeof(blkcfg))
>
> aio_context_acquire(blk_get_aio_context(s->blk));
> blk_set_enable_write_cache(s->blk, blkcfg.wce != 0);
> @@ -952,8 +955,7 @@ static void virtio_blk_device_realize(DeviceState *dev, Error **errp)
> return;
> }
>
> - virtio_init(vdev, "virtio-blk", VIRTIO_ID_BLOCK,
> - sizeof(struct virtio_blk_config));
> + virtio_init(vdev, "virtio-blk", VIRTIO_ID_BLOCK, VIRTIO_BLK_CFG_SIZE);
>
> s->blk = conf->conf.blk;
> s->rq = NULL;
> --
> 1.9.3
